Universal Jet Salary

How much does the Universal Jet Pay for employees?

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Universal Jet in the United States is $93,877.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$45. Salaries at Universal Jet typically range from $82,646 to $106,050 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Universal Jet’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

Industry Comparison
Our data shows that, on average, compensation at Universal Jet is below the average for the U.S. Transportation industry by approximately 25%. This positioning suggests their pay is below the market average within their sector.
Peer Company Comparison
To provide a broader market perspective, we compared Universal Jet average annual salary with several similar companies. Universal Jet average salary of $93,877 is lower than Resort Air, which has an average salary of $99,162. It is higher than Big Oh! Balloons, with their average salary at $89,310. This places Universal Jet in a mid-range position among its peers.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Boca Raton?

Understanding the cost of living near Boca Raton is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Universal Jet.
Boca Raton's Cost of Living Index is approximately 121.1 (21.1% more expensive than US average; 17.5% more than FL average). Affluent South FL city (Palm Beach Co.), very high housing costs, upscale amenities. Palm Tran. When planning your budget based on a salary from Universal Jet,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,000 - $3,000+ A significant portion of Universal Jet sal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$180 - $290 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$70 (Palm Tran mon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$460 - $680 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$410 - $760+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,620 - $5,630+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
